AI democratization vital for India’s worldwide management, claim professionals at Mint AI Summit 2025 


India have to equalize AI to develop itself as an international leader in expert system, AI professionals mulled over at the Mint AI Summit 2025. They highlighted the requirement for cooperation throughout several fields, consisting of public-private collaborations, colleges, and scholars.

Currently, India delays in AI PhD owners and deals with substantial facilities obstacles, specifically in power supply and scaling AI advancement. Experts emphasized that developing a durable AI ecological community calls for thoughtful preparation, labor force advancement, and facilities growth.

“The democratization of AI is essential for it to be taken seriously,” stated Prasad Balakrishnan, COO of MiPhi. “Universities, scholars, the government, and enterprises all have vital roles to play in building a strong AI ecosystem.”

Metesh Bhati, primary electronic and AI policeman at Protean eGov Technologies Ltd, prompted the federal government to open up datasets to start-ups, allowing them to educate AI designs and unlock AI’s complete capacity. “If the India Council for Agricultural Research opens up anonymized data for startups, it could fundamentally transform the landscape. India is an agri-first country, and such advancements could be huge,” Bhati stated.

Experts additionally emphasized the value of ability advancement to promote AI technology. “One of the biggest challenges in India’s AI mission is skill development. We need to invest in building a skilled workforce to drive this technology forward,” Balakrishnan included.

Manu Jain, ceo (CHIEF EXECUTIVE OFFICER) of G42 India, highlighted the requirement for cooperation amongst colleges, research study institutes, federal government, and personal entities. “If we build strong collaborations and fund the necessary compute infrastructure, we can make this happen. AI development requires cooperation between the public and private sectors, and this will be key to India’s success.”

The Economic Survey 2024-25 highlighted that India’s labor force in low-skill and low-value-added solutions stays susceptible to AI interruptions. It advised producing “robust institutions” to assist employees change to tool- and high-skilled work, where AI can increase instead of change them.

The professionals additionally encouraged concentrating on establishing fundamental and slim AI designs for domestic technology. “We might want to work on our own foundation model for our specific needs. Many existing models are not fine-tuned for India. While this should be a long-term goal, we must carefully plan and strategize,” stated Vishal Kanvaty, CTO of NPCI.

Kanvaty additionally elevated problems regarding dependence on a solitary GPU vendor, highlighting the requirement for option, domestic services. “To ensure long-term AI stability, India must develop its own compute infrastructure to avoid potential setbacks,” he stated.

Manu Jain recommended focusing on existing designs prior to establishing fundamental ones. “The first step is building applications specific to India and training current models for local languages like Hindi, English, and Tamil. Western models often fail to grasp colloquial meanings,” he stated. He additionally advised developing a different AI ministry, comparable to the UAE’s strategy.

Meanwhile, the Union federal government is readied to introduce the India AI Compute Portal to make it possible for stakeholders, consisting of main ministries and state federal governments, to ask for calculate ability. The India AI Compute Pillar has actually sent out a memorandum to all Union ministries, divisions, and primary assistants regarding subsidized prices for calculate ability, network, and storage space solutions. Reportedly, the India AI Mission will certainly cover around 40% of computer prices for qualified individuals.

To speed up AI-driven technology in India, Yotta Data Services has actually been empanelled under the India AI Mission to improve the nation’s AI abilities. The business will certainly supply over 50% of the AI Mission’s GPU calculating ability, which will certainly come through the upcoming India AI Mission site.

Yotta has actually vowed greater than 9,216 GPUs, consisting of 8,192 Nvidia H100 GPUs and 1,024 L40S GPUs, which will certainly be released in stages from its NM1 information facility. Yotta’s offerings will certainly consist of AI Labs for trainees, AI Workspaces, GPU-as-a-Service, and API endpoints for AI designs.

The Indian federal government released the India AI Mission on 7 March 2024 to boost the nation’s worldwide management in AI and guarantee AI advantages get to all sectors of culture. To attain this vision, the India AI Mission has actually presented 7 vital columns to reinforce the residential AI ecological community.

According to a record by the World Economic Forum, AI has the possible to add $500 billion to India’s economic climate by 2025, transforming vital fields such as farming, health care, metropolitan preparation, and production.

Despite India heightening its concentrate on expert system (AI), the nation stands for just 3% of early-stage AI facilities and fundamental start-ups. However, AI application-focused start-ups are proliferating, recording 65% of the marketplace share, according to the ‘Sense AI Annual Ventures 2025’ record by Sense AIVentures AI tooling start-ups comprise 22% of the overall.

The record, based upon a study of 849 start-ups throughout India performed in 2015, highlights that Bengaluru has actually ended up being the leading AI center in India, drawing in over 40% of the $1.35 billion in financing AI start-ups obtained in 2024. Delhi NCR and Mumbai placed 2nd and 3rd, specifically.
